Official abstract text for this publication.
An exhaust-gas turbocharger includes a turbine housing and a wastegate which is disposed in the turbine housing and has a wastegate flap. The wastegate flap can be adjusted by an output shaft of a wastegate actuator. The output shaft has a central axis. The wastegate actuator is an integral constituent part of the turbine housing. During an adjustment of the wastegate flap, the output shaft of the wastegate actuator interacts with a wastegate spindle which has a central axis. The output shaft of the wastegate actuator is thermally decoupled from the wastegate spindle.
